Chapter 10 It’s embarrassing
"Oh my god... these people are so fierce, and they're even carrying knives... I'm too scared to go over there..." Feng Lixi exclaimed, then hid behind Su Rui, though her expression was slightly exaggerated.
"Don't worry, you just wait here, I'll take care of them!" Su Rui said with a smile. Although Feng Lixi's expression was a bit exaggerated, he didn't think much of it and assumed that the girl was just using the opportunity to act cute.
“Okay! Then I’ll wait for you here!” Feng Lixi said immediately, but the corners of her mouth kept involuntarily turning up, as if she was holding back a laugh.
Unaware of the danger, Su Rui was about to show off his skills to the girl, so he picked up his wooden sword and headed straight for a "level 1 monster". Since this was the newbie village, these "level 1 monsters" were all neutral creatures with yellow names.
In the setting of "Source", the relationships between characters are divided into four categories: friendly, neutral, indifferent, and hostile.
Needless to say, they are friendly. Like other green-named NPCs in other games, they will communicate with players, perhaps give out quests or provide services. Even if you attack first, they will scold you and lower your favorability. If you stop at this point, they will not retaliate. But if you continue to attack, the relationship between this NPC and you will turn into hostility.
A yellow-named NPC means that your relationship with him is neutral. He will talk to you, but he will not be enthusiastic. He will not attack you first, but if you dare to make a move, he will immediately retaliate.
An NPC with a light pink name indicates that your relationship with him is cold. Even if you try to chat him up, he won't pay attention to you. But if you give him a provocative look, he will beat you up immediately.
As for the hostile NPCs with red names, there's no need to ask. Once you enter their line of sight, they'll definitely grab a knife and come after you to fight.
To lower the barrier to entry and give new players an adaptation period, the monsters in the starting village are not hostile; their relationship with players is mostly neutral, with only a few being indifferent.
Soon, Su Rui arrived in front of a small monster and examined its attributes.
山贼
Rating: 1
Health: 100%
Since Su Rui doesn't possess any reconnaissance skills, this is all the information he can see.
Then Su Rui looked down at his attributes again. He had been so engrossed in complaining and flirting with girls that he hadn't even had time to check his own attributes when he first entered the game.
Name: That's me
Race: Native Human
Occupation: Beginner
Rating: 1
Health: 100
Mana: 100
Physical attack: 10+5
Magic Attack: 15
Physical defense: 12.5
Magical Defense: 12.5
Constitution: 5
Intelligence: 5
Agility: 5
Power: 5
Stamina: 5
Spirit: 5
Talent: Evolution (Native humans can evolve into other races, and this evolution cannot be reversed).
Skill: Critical Strike {Instantly deals 150% of attack power as damage to the target. Cooldown: 6 seconds (disappears after job advancement)}
As a level 1 alt, Su Rui's attack power is only 10 points initially. The remaining 5 points are from the bonus provided by the broken wooden sword in his hand. This gray weapon has only this many attributes.
Fortunately, besides the wooden sword, Su Rui also has an initial skill. Although the damage is not particularly high and there is a six-second cooldown, it is still a decent skill. Most importantly, this skill can reset the basic attack. If used properly, it can significantly increase damage.
After reviewing the attributes and skills, Su Rui took action. Since the monster was only level one and had a yellow name, Su Rui didn't take it seriously and casually slashed the monster's head with his sword.
-10
Su Rui's damage indicator appeared above the monster's head, and at the same time, the monster's name immediately changed from yellow to red. As the relationship turned hostile, the bandit monster also picked up its knife and slashed at Su Rui.
"Whoosh!" Su Rui instinctively dodged to the side.
-15!
Although Su Rui completely dodged the attack, the damage was still inflicted!
In the game "Source", the damage determination system is divided into two sets: one is PVP, which is player to player, and the other is PVE, which is player to NPC. In PVP, players are allowed to dodge non-targeting skills and damage by actively dodging. For example, if the opponent slashes at you, you can dodge to the side and the sword will not hit you, so you will not take any damage.
This results in ranged players having virtually no combat power in PvP before they learn the skill of locking onto targets, except for a few experts. This is because not everyone can be an archer; if you're far away, you might not even be able to hit the other person even if they don't dodge, let alone the fact that they can dodge.
In PVE, "Source" adopts a different damage judgment system, which gives players and monsters a very high damage judgment range. For example, Su Rui clearly dodged this attack, but the judgment range of this attack is three meters. This means that as long as Su Rui is within three meters of the attack's radius, regardless of whether he appears to have dodged or not, he will be judged as being hit and will therefore take damage.
The significance of this judgment system is to prevent a very small number of top players from taking advantage of their own advantages to fight high-level BOSSes at very low levels, and also to ensure that ordinary players are not completely unable to hit NPCs.
To put it simply, it's just a way to narrow the gap between ordinary players and top players, and to balance the game.
Therefore, in the game "Source", PVP mainly depends on skill, while PVE mainly depends on attributes. Of course, the real top players must be good at both.
But right now, Su Rui is only level one, and he only has a broken wooden sword. So he has no attributes, and his skills are ignored. Under these circumstances, Su Rui's chances of winning against a monster with level five elite attributes are almost zero.
"Brothers! Someone's causing trouble! Kill him!" But just then, the little monster in front of Su Rui suddenly shouted.
"Huh?!" In the short time that Su Rui was stunned, several bandits around him turned from yellow names to red names after hearing the shout, and then rushed towards Su Rui with knives in hand.
"Holy crap!" Su Rui suddenly felt everything go black before his eyes. Before he could react, he was hacked to death by several bandits.
Fortunately, there happened to be a graveyard not far from the bandit camp, where players could resurrect. Feng Lixi was already waiting at the graveyard entrance.
"Hey, aren't you a professional gamer? How come you can't even pass such a simple task!" Feng Lixi's words left Su Rui speechless. He had just been talking big, but he was ganged up on and killed by monsters as soon as he made a move. This was indeed a disgrace to professional gamers.
